Resultados de la búsqueda a petición "declaration"

6 la respuesta

Inicializando múltiples variables al mismo valor en Java

Estoy buscando un método limpio y eficiente para declarar múltiples variables del mismo tipo y del mismo valor. En este momento tengo: String one = "", two = "", three = "" etc... Pero estoy buscando algo como: String one,two,three = "" ¿Es ...

4 la respuesta

undefined C struct forward declaración

Tengo un archivo de encabezado port.h, port.c y mi main.c Recibo el siguiente error: 'ports' usa una estructura indefinida 'port_t' Pensé que ya había declarado la estructura en mi archivo .h y que la estructura real en el archivo .c estaba ...

5 la respuesta

Template clase puntero c ++ declaración

template <typename T> class Node {...}; int main { Node* ptr; ptr = new Node<int>; } No se compilará Tengo que declarar el puntero como Node<int>* ptr;¿Por qué tengo que especificar el tipo al declarar un puntero que aún no he creado la clase? ...

11 la respuesta

Cuáles son las ventajas y desventajas de separar la declaración y la definición como en C ++?

En C ++, la declaración y definición de funciones, variables y constantes se pueden separar de la siguiente manera: function someFunc(); function someFunc() { //Implementation. }De hecho, en la definición de clases, este suele ser el caso. Una ...

5 la respuesta

¿Qué significa "predeterminado" después de la declaración de función de una clase?

He vistodefault usado junto a las declaraciones de funciones en una clase. ¿Qué hace class C { C(const C&) = default; C(C&&) = default; C& operator=(const C&) & = default; C& operator=(C&&) & = default; virtual ~C() { } };

4 la respuesta

¿Separar automáticamente las definiciones de clase de las declaraciones?

Estoy usando una biblioteca que consiste casi por completo entemplated clases y funciones en archivos de encabezado, Me gusta esto // foo.h template<class T> class Foo { Foo(){} void computeXYZ() { /* heavy code */ } }; template<class T> void ...

1 la respuesta

Render una variable durante la creación de la función anónima de PHP

Estoy tratando de poner en marcha una función de clasificación simple usando funciones anónimas. Uno para la clasificación asc y desc. ¿Es posible renderizar el $ sortBy variable de inmediato cuando se crea la función, pero aún tiene $ x y $ y ...

6 la respuesta

¿Por qué deben inicializarse las variables miembro en los constructores?

Cuando comencé a trabajar con lenguajes de programación orientados a objetos, me enseñaron la siguiente regla: Al declarar un campo en una clase, no lo inicialice todavía. Haz eso en el constructor. Un ejemplo en C #: public class Test { ...

6 la respuesta

Redeclarando una variable javascript

Inest [http://www.w3schools.com/js/js_variables.asp] tutorial allí está escrito: If you redeclare a JavaScript variable, it will not lose its value. ¿Por qué debería volver a declarar una variable? ¿Es práctico en algunas situaciones? gracia

7 la respuesta

Declarando variables sin la palabra clave var

En w3schools hay escrito: Si declara una variable, sin usar "var", la variable siempre se convierte en GLOBAL. ¿Es útil declarar la variable global dentro de la función? Me puedo imaginar declarar algunas variables globales en algún ...